Lessons From A Warped Vision
BILLINGS, MONTANA - In 1 Eyed Monkey, you'll find interesting proposals,
like, imagine standing in between two mirrors, looking at your infinite
reflection, trying to convince yourself that maybe if you squinted
hard enough, you could see the final you. Ever tried that? Author
and self-proclaimed humorist Scott Bender poses this intriguing
question and provides dozens of witty answers about life and everything
under the sun in his sublimely amusing book 1Eyed Monkey (now available
through 1stBooks Library). Here, Bender pokes fun at man's little
oddities, while contemplating the intricacies of life. He provides
entertainment to the readers through his jocular observations about
man's bizarre behavior.
Bender believes that some people may be aghast at insinuations that
they are eccentric but the truth is, it is a part of who we are
and what we will become.

Born in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ania, Scott Bender probably got his
sense of humor from his father, who told him that he is the offspring
of circus clowns. Making his way to Bowling Green, Ohio, Scott attended
Bowling Green University, where he took up English and History.
He then attained genius at the University of Great Falls and eventually
legendary status at the University of Montana. He currently lives
in the mountains of Nepal.
